A handful of peanuts each day could provide important nutrients that support overall health and well-being.

Peanuts are one of the world's most popular snack foods, enjoyed for their rich flavor, affordability, and versatility. While some people avoid them because of their calorie content, nutrition experts say that moderate peanut consumption can offer several health benefits. Rich in protein, healthy fats, fiber, vitamins, and minerals, peanuts may help support heart health, weight management, and more.

Peanuts contain essential nutrients such as vitamin E, magnesium, phosphorus, potassium, and antioxidants. These compounds play important roles in maintaining healthy body functions and protecting cells from damage caused by oxidative stress.

One of the most well-known benefits of peanuts is their potential contribution to cardiovascular health. The unsaturated fats found in peanuts may help support healthy cholesterol levels when consumed as part of a balanced diet. In addition, peanuts contain antioxidants that may help reduce inflammation, an important factor in long-term heart health.

Peanuts can also be surprisingly helpful for people trying to maintain a healthy weight. Although they are relatively calorie-dense, their combination of protein, fiber, and healthy fats promotes satiety. Feeling full for longer periods may help reduce unnecessary snacking and overall calorie intake throughout the day.

Another reason nutritionists often recommend peanuts is their ability to provide sustained energy. Unlike highly processed snacks that can cause rapid spikes and crashes in blood sugar, peanuts digest more slowly, helping provide a steadier source of fuel.

Research has also suggested that peanuts may support blood sugar management. Their protein and healthy fat content can help slow digestion, which may reduce sudden increases in blood glucose levels after meals. This makes them a practical snack option for many people seeking balanced energy throughout the day.

Beyond their impact on metabolism, peanuts contain compounds associated with brain and nervous system health. Nutrients such as niacin, vitamin E, and magnesium contribute to normal neurological function and energy production. Regular consumption as part of a healthy eating pattern may help support overall wellness.

However, experts caution that moderation remains important. Eating excessive amounts of peanuts may lead to increased calorie intake, which can contribute to unwanted weight gain. Individuals should also pay attention to processed peanut products that may contain large amounts of added sugar, salt, or unhealthy oils.

People with peanut allergies should avoid peanuts completely and consult healthcare professionals about safe alternatives. For most people, however, plain roasted peanuts or lightly salted varieties can be a nutritious addition to a balanced diet.

Ultimately, peanuts are far more than just a convenient snack. Their impressive combination of protein, healthy fats, fiber, v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ants makes them a nutrient-rich food that may support heart health, help manage hunger, and contribute to overall well-being when consumed responsibly.
